For watch batteries, the Cross Reference Table provides an exhaustive list of sizes and their equivalent replacement numbers, accommodating various manufacturers.

It’s interesting to note the exact dimensional equivalence and interchangeability of the LR44 and AG13 batteries. The guide emphasizes that despite different nomenclatures, these batteries are functionally identical. Similarly, the AG10/LR54 alkaline button cell is widely used in small devices, with its IEC standard names being LR1154 for the alkaline version and SR1154 for the silver-oxide variant.
